Career positions & opportunities
Career Opportunity Description
Quality Improvement Coordinator Coordinate and implement quality improvement initiatives in health and social care settings to enhance service delivery and patient outcomes.
Clinical Governance Officer Ensure compliance with regulatory standards and best practices in healthcare by overseeing clinical governance processes and quality assurance measures.
Patient Safety Specialist Focus on identifying and mitigating risks to patient safety through the development and implementation of quality improvement strategies.
Quality Assurance Manager Lead a team responsible for monitoring and evaluating the quality of care provided in health and social care settings, 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ements.
Performance Improvement Analyst Analyze data and performance metrics to identify areas for improvement and develop strategies to enhance the quality of care and services delivered to patients.

Course content
    • Promote person-centred approaches in health and social care
    • Support individuals to access and use services and facilities
    • Contribute to the protection of individuals from harm and abuse
    • Contribute to health and safety in health and social care
    • Handle information in health and social care settings
    • Support individuals with specific communication needs
    • Support individuals to maintain personal hygiene
    • Support individuals to eat and drink
    • Support individuals to manage continence
    • Support individuals with their mobility and physical needs

Key facts
NVQ Health and Social Care Quality Improvement Training focuses on enhancing the quality of care provided in healthcare and social service settings. Participants will learn how to identify areas for improvement, implement changes, and evaluate the impact of these changes on patient outcomes and service delivery.
The duration of NVQ Health and Social Care Quality Improvement Training varies depending on the level of qualification being pursued. Typically, it can range from a few months to a year, with a combination of classroom learning, practical experience, and assessments.
This training is highly relevant to professionals working in the health and social care industry, including nurses, social workers, care assistants, and healthcare managers. By acquiring skills in quality improvement, individuals can contribute to creating a safer, more efficient, and patient-centered care environment.
Upon completion of NVQ Health and Social Care Quality Improvement Training, participants will be equipped with the knowledge and skills to lead quality improvement initiatives, analyze data to drive decision-making, and collaborate with multidisciplinary teams to enhance the overall quality of care. This qualification can open up career advancement opportunities and demonstrate a commitment to continuous improvement in the healthcare sector.
